SCHERMANN v. YELLOW CAB CO.

No. 6610.

101 F.2d 363 (1938)

SCHERMANN v. YELLOW CAB CO.

Circuit Court of Appeals, Seventh Circuit.

Rehearing Denied February 16, 1939.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Charles V. Falkenberg, of Chicago, Ill., for appellant.

Harry I. Parsons, of Chicago, Ill., for appellee.

Before EVANS, MAJOR, and TREANOR, Circuit Judges.


TREANOR, Circuit Judge.

The plaintiff-appellant sued defendant-appellee to recover damages for personal injuries, which were alleged to have been caused by the negligence of the defendant by and through its employee while the latter was driving and operating a taxicab in which plaintiff was a passenger. The trial resulted in a verdict of the jury for the plaintiff in the sum of $3,000. The trial court entered judgment thereon...
